Output 23bf498295bb0d058969d470ed28c03859d98437eb7f8fd2b52a0332b47dc2b5:49

value
83410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5f8fa4061d8241bc93c410e2a43c03e131faf85 OP_EQUAL
address
3Q7bjofHoqE8pNHYnxhKUGtr8Jxno9pCQT
transaction
23bf498295bb0d058969d470ed28c03859d98437eb7f8fd2b52a0332b47dc2b5
confirmations
225089
spent
true